Overview

The successful candidate will join the Department of Biomedical Sciences and a teaching and research team focused on One health and infectious diseases. The team includes bacteriologists, virologists, parasitologists, immunologists, epidemiologists and pathologists. The team also internally collaborates on teaching and research with colleagues in the Department of Clinical Sciences and externally with regional and international schools and research institutions with similar objectives. The successful applicant will have demonstrated expertise in clinical diagnostic microbiology and in teaching professional DVM and postgraduate students clinical bacteriology, and also have the ability to instruct students in the application of that knowledge to clinical practice. It is highly preferable that the candidate also be able to teach introductory virology lectures. The successful candidate will also contribute a portion of his/her time to the online Master’s in One Health. The successful candidate will be expected to collaborate in local and international research programs, resulting in publications in peer-reviewed journals, and to participate in Master’s and PhD programs. S/he may also contribute to the bacteriology diagnostic service delivered by the technical team within the Diagnostic Laboratory. S/he will report to the Head of Department, Biomedical Sciences.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Teaching (~60%)

  • Participate in team-taught courses in Veterinary Bacteriology and Mycology and Introduction to Microbiology (Virology Module)
  • Participate in Essential Clinical Skills Laboratories (Bacteriology Module)
  • Participate in Graduate Teaching (online Master’s in One Health)
  • Participate and engage in other courses that the candidate might have skills, interests and qualifications
  • Participate and engage in student centered interventional courses as needed

Research and Scholarly Activity (~30%)

  • Intramural funding is available (upon application) and submission of grants for extramural funding is expected
  • Develop an independent and/or collaborative research program resulting in publications in peer-reviewed journals
  • Presentation of scientific findings at conferences

Administrative/Service (~10%)

  • Contribute to the bacteriology diagnostic service delivered by the technical team within the Diagnostic Laboratory
  • Engagement in service activities, including faculty meetings, assigned committees, and designated office hours are expected.
  • Serve on postgraduate committees for Master’s and PhD students
  • Completes other duties as determined and assigned by the Department and/or Division Head
